(The Sea)



Down beside the mighty ocean
Waves rolled in one by one.
Never ceasing in their effort
From early morn till setting sun.

Stormy seas can build them higher
But their rhythm stays the same.
Sometimes we wonder as we watch them
If they’re playing some kind of game.

Deep and blue and filled with mystery
There are secrets never told.
So strong that on its water’s
The greatest ships can ride so bold.

Hidden down beneath the surface
Is the home where fishes dwell.
Mingling there all size and color
Even those who wear a shell.

Man has yet this power to conquer
Though he’s tried to no avail.
This example of creation
Never stirred but by a gale.

(by Martha Ellsworth)
